Lifestyle Changes and Natural Remedies for Managing Autoimmune Diseases

Oliver By Oliver August 25, 2025 4 Min Read
Share
Managing Autoimmune Diseases

Living with an autoimmune disease can feel overwhelming, but you have more control than you might think. While medical treatment remains necessary, research indicates that lifestyle modifications may significantly impact symptom management and enhance quality of life. Simple changes in diet, exercise, and stress management can work alongside your treatment plan to help you feel better. Understanding these natural approaches empowers you to take an active role in your health journey.

Does Diet Support Autoimmune Health?

Your food choices play a significant role in managing symptoms of autoimmune disease. Anti-inflammatory foods, such as fatty fish, leafy greens, and colorful vegetables, contain nutrients that may help reduce inflammation in the body. These foods provide omega-3 fatty acids, antioxidants, and vitamins that support your immune system’s balance.

Eliminating certain trigger foods can also make a difference. Common culprits include processed foods, refined sugars, and foods high in trans fats, which may increase inflammation. Some people find relief by reducing their intake of gluten or dairy, although responses vary individually. Working with a registered dietitian can help you identify which foods are most beneficial for your specific condition.

The Mediterranean diet has shown promising results in managing autoimmune disease. This eating pattern emphasizes whole foods, healthy fats, and lean proteins while limiting processed items. Studies suggest this approach may help reduce inflammatory markers and improve overall well-being.

How Does Exercise Reduce Symptoms?

Regular physical activity offers significant benefits for managing autoimmune diseases, although the approach is more relevant than the intensity. Gentle, consistent movement helps reduce inflammation, improve mood, and maintain joint flexibility without overstraining your immune system. Many people with autoimmune conditions find the following exercises helpful:

  • Walking: Low-impact and easily adjustable to your energy levels, walking improves cardiovascular health and reduces stiffness
  • Swimming: The buoyancy of water reduces joint stress while providing full-body exercise and muscle strengthening
  • Yoga: Combines gentle movement with stress reduction, helping improve flexibility and mental well-being
  • Tai chi: Slow, flowing movements enhance balance and reduce fall risk while promoting relaxation

Listen to your body and adjust your routine based on how you feel each day. During flare-ups, gentle stretching or short walks may be more appropriate than vigorous exercise. The key is maintaining consistent movement rather than pushing through pain or exhaustion.

What Role Does Stress Play?

Chronic stress can trigger autoimmune flares and worsen symptoms, making stress management a pivotal part of your care plan. When you experience stress, your body releases hormones that disrupt immune function, leading to increased inflammation. Learning to manage stress effectively may help prevent the escalation of symptoms.

Mindfulness practices, such as meditation, deep breathing, or journaling, can help you process emotions and reduce stress hormones. Even five minutes of daily meditation can make a meaningful difference in how you feel. Progressive muscle relaxation and guided imagery are additional techniques that many find beneficial.

Quality sleep has a direct impact on stress levels and immune function. Aim for 7 to 9 hours of sleep each night and establish a consistent bedtime routine. Limiting screen time before bed and keeping your bedroom cool and dark can improve sleep quality.
